Effectiveness of Cervico-isthmic Cerclage (CERCEI LB)

This study compares the rate of live births before and after cervico-isthmic cerclage in 3 hospitals in the last 10 years. The hypothesis is that cerclage significantly increases the rate of live births in women with cervical insufficiency.

Inclusion criteria

  • History of premature delivery or late miscarriage unrelated to maternal pathology, chorioamnionitis, fetal or placental pathology
  • Patient aged over 18 at the time of the phone call
  • Cerclage performed according to the Benson technique verified on the operative report
  • Cerclage performed in one of the 3 obstetric gynecology departments of the CHU de Lyon (Lyon Sud, Croix Rousse and HFME) between January 1, 2010 and April 1, 2019

Exclusion criteria

  • History of trachelectomy
  • Surgical technique not specified or not deductible from the operating report
  • Refusal to participate in the study
  • Patient under legal protection
